#5931da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5931da is composed of 34.9% red, 19.2%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.2% cyan, 77.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 254.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 52.4%. #5931da color hex could be obtained by blending #b262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5931da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5931da has RGB values of R:89, G:49,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5845466.

Shades and Tints of #5931da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04020a is the darkest color, while #faf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5931da
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858586 is the less saturated color, while #4a15f6 is the most saturated one.
